Behavioral economic analysis of the effects of N-substituted benztropine analogs on cocaine self-administration in rats.

Claudio ZanettiniDerek S WilkinsonJonathan L Katz
Published in: Psychopharmacology (2017)
The current findings, obtained using a behavioral economic assessment, suggest that BZT analogs selectively decrease the reinforcing effectiveness of cocaine.
